James “Jim” Loren Chiles, 85, of Cleveland, MO, passed away peacefully on August 6, 2025.
Born November 26, 1939, in Piper, Missouri, Jim was the son of Loren and Evelyn (Long) Chiles. He graduated Clinton High School in 1958. He was a hardworking and humble man who spent more than 30 years driving a route truck for Frito-Lay. After retiring from Frito-Lay, he wasn’t quite ready to slow down, so he bought and ran his own Mission Chips route for several more years before fully retiring.
Jim married Donna Kendrick in 1983, and they had one daughter. They shared many good years together before her passing in 2006. He was also formerly married to Janice (King), with whom he had two daughters.
Jim’s favorite place to be was on the water. He loved the lake and spent countless days relaxing and making memories at his place on Pomme de Terre Lake. Boating, relaxing, and simply enjoying the quiet — that was his kind of perfect day.
He is survived by his daughters Kim (Darrick) Bruns, Julie (Mike) Chowning, and Jamie (James) Chiles; stepson Jon (Pat) Blankenship; grandchildren Brittany, Seth, Emily, Caleb, and Lyndsey, Jacob, Matthew, Ashlyn; great-grandchildren Rowan, Kamrynn, and Beckham. He is also survived by his sister, Martha (Stan) Knight, along with nieces, nephews and friends.
He was preceded in death by his wife, Donna, his parents, a brother, Bill Chiles, and two grandchildren, Luke and Elizabeth Chowning.
Jim will be remembered for his love of family, his strong work ethic (never missing a day) and the peaceful joy he found at the lake.
Per Jim’s wishes, there will be no services at this time. He was a practical man who didn’t want a fuss or expense made over him — just a quiet remembrance and the kind of peaceful day he always enjoyed at the lake.
